PUBLIC WORKS DEPT.—Continued

TYTAM WATER WORKS :-

NAME. Date of Appointment. By whom appointed, and under what Instrument. Salary in Dollars. REMARKS.
Brought forward.... 102,988.00
Resident Engineer. 9th November, 1882. Secretary of State's Despatch No. 203 of 18th Sept., 1882. 3,600.00
Clerk & Storekeeper, 29th September, 1881. Secretary of State's Despatch No. 135 of 19th June, 1884. 1,080.00
Foreman Mason, 23rd November, 1882. The Governor, by C.S.O. 4499 of 1882. 1,200.00
Do. 1st April, 1885. The Governor, by C.S.O. 4132 of 1882. 1,140.00

SANITARY (SUB-DEPARTMENT):-

Sanitary Inspector. 16th April, 1893. S. of S. Desp. No. 72 of 26th April, 1883, and Govt. Not. No. 237 of 1883. 2,610.00
Senior Inspector of Nuisances, 5th July, 1883. The Governor, by Govt. Not. No. 237 of 1883. 960.00
Insp. of Nuisances, Do. Do. 720.00
Do. Do. Do. 720.00
Do. 17th July, 1883. The Governor, by Govt. Not. No. 251 of 1883. 720.00 (2)
Clerk & Interpreter, 4th June, 1883. The Governor, by Govt. Not. No. 211 of 1883. 480.00
Chinese Interpreter attached to Inspectors of Nuisances, 1st August, 1878. The Governor, 216.00
Do. 18th September, 1883. The Govern, by C.S.O. 2288 of 1883. 204.00
Do. 27th February, 1881. The Governor, by C.S.O. 261 of 1884. 204.00
Sanitary Watchman, Peak District, 1st November, 1884. Establishment. 360.00 (3)
Carried forward.......... 117,232.00

(1) Absent on leave from 1st April, 1886.

(2) Appointed a temporary Inspector of Markets under Ordinance 19 of 1885, on the 18th November, 1885.

(3) Was a Police pensioner.
